M. Saryan – In the Mountains, 1967

Martiros Saryan (1880-1972) | Armenia
“In the Mountains, 1967”
Oil on canvas

Signed lower left “М. Сарьян 1967”.
Signed in Armenian and Russian, dated and titled “В горах” (In the Mountains) on the back.

Dimensions:
Artwork: 23 × 27 in | 60 × 70 cm

Description

This 1967 painting by Martiros Saryan, titled “In the Mountains,” captures the vibrant beauty of an Armenian landscape with bold colors and expressive brushstrokes. Saryan’s use of saturated hues—rich blues, greens, yellows, and earthy reds—creates a dynamic, almost mosaic-like view of rolling fields, hills, and distant mountains under a soft sky.

The composition is characterized by sweeping lines and simplified forms, giving the landscape a sense of rhythm and movement. Saryan’s distinct style shines through as he reduces the scene to essential colors and shapes, evoking the spirit of the place rather than focusing on precise details. The small clusters of trees and a quaint church nestled in the countryside add a touch of human presence, grounding the vibrant natural expanse with a sense of familiarity and cultural significance. This piece reflects Saryan’s deep love for Armenia, translating the landscape’s warmth and resilience into an almost poetic visual language, making the scene feel both timeless and personal.
